摘要
介绍了一种红外图像高速采集及实时显示系统的总体结构设计。数据采集模块采用Avago公司先进的光纤收发模块,实现了数据高速稳定的接收。显示模块采用数字视频接口(DVI)技术,能够实时显示超大分辨率的红外全景图。系统基于FPGA设计,其可编程特性使得该系统能够满足不同的实际需求,应用前景十分广阔。
The structure design of high-speed infrared image acquisition and real-time display system is introduced. The data acquisition module adopted the optical fiber transmitting and receiving module of Avago, realizing high-speed and stable acquisition of data. The display module adopted Digital Video Interface (DVI) technology, which can real-time display infrared panorama image with very high resolution. The system was based on FPGA design, and with its programmable characteristic, it can satisfy various kinds of practical requirements.
